SEPPmail SecureEmailGateway <15.0.3: Email Address Leak of Encrypted Mails
CVE-2026-29131 Published on April 2, 2026
PGP Decryption Recipient LDAP Injection
SEPPmail Secure Email Gateway before version 15.0.3 allows attackers with a specially crafted email address to read the contents of emails encrypted for other users.

What is a LDAP Injection Vulnerability?
The software constructs all or part of an LDAP query using externally-influenced input from an upstream component, but it does not neutralize or incorrectly neutralizes special elements that could modify the intended LDAP query when it is sent to a downstream component.
CVE-2026-29131 has been classified to as a LDAP Injection vulnerability or weakness.
